Step 7: The nightly reindex for Searchlane kicks off at 02:15 local cluster time. Before triggering it manually, confirm the previous run finished by checking the indexer status page and that document counts match the Corvale source of record within 0.5%. Never run two reindexes concurrently — partial segments will be served to users. The reindex job container must be deployed signed; the deploy key is below.

release key, yahif-faduf: bky6_rekUyD

Hey Priva,

Quick heads-up before Friday's DR drill for the Inkmill markdown pipeline: we'll restore the renderer config from the cold backup, so you'll need the escrow credentials handy. Grab a coffee first — the restore takes a while. For the sealed vault copy, the recovery passphrase is below.

recovery phrase for kahop-kahap: istys-novdor-joreth-silir-eliys

Escalation path for Spliceview (our large-file diff viewer): if diffs fail to render or the streaming backend times out, first check the Spliceview status board — nine times out of ten it's a stale cache, and a cache flush fixes it. If the backend itself is down, page the on-call via the tooling rotation. For anything weirder, like corrupted diff output, email the maintainers at the address below.

pager mailbox: holius@nelvrogrid.internal

11:05 — Wiki permissions regression on Fernhollow. Role inheritance flattened after the Tuesday deploy; contributors on the Orchard space gained admin on child pages. No destructive edits found in audit review. Roles re-synced from the policy store at 11:38, inheritance logic patched and redeployed by 12:15. Action item: add a permission-diff check to CI. Patched deploy is identified by the token below.

session token of fawep-tageg = htk4_82d8